
Château de Marsannay
Marsannay, Clos de Jeu, 2017
justerini & brooks tasting note
Fermented with 50% whole bunches but you would not know it, such is the impeccable, silky texture of this fine Marsannay. Creamy, rosetinged damson and plum fruit interwoven with beautiful, cashmere tannins. Bewtichingly floral and elegant. A superb parcel, sitting just above the Château planted on poor soils that are rich in limestone.

91+/100William Kelley,Robert Parker Wine Advocate
The 2017 Marsannay Clos de Jeu was quite introverted when I tasted it from barrel, and that's the case from bottle, too. Unwinding to reveal notes of cassis, blackberries, sweet soil tones, burning embers and warm spices, it's medium to full-bodied, with lively acids, good depth at the core and refined but youthfully firm structuring tannins.
DRINKING WINDOW 2025 - 2045
